What companies run services between Washington, DC, USA and Puerto Viejo de Talamanca, Limón, Costa Rica?

There is no direct connection from Washington to Puerto Viejo de Talamanca. However, you can fly to Juan Santamaría International Airport (SJO), walk to 50 m este Del Aeropuerto, take the bus to Terminal San José Av. 2, C12 Y 14, walk to San José, then take the shuttle to Puerto Viejo de Talamanca. Alternatively, you can drive from Washington to Puerto Viejo de Talamanca in around 3d 3h.
